I sold a Speedmaaster on Chrono24 recently and I'm having a little issue. I know lots of you sell watches via the platform so I'd appreciate your opinion on the below.
Agreed the sale on a Monday, shipped the watch next day and the buyer received it the day after. However, the buyer hasn't marked it as received despite the tracking link I added to the site shows it as both having been received to the address given by Chrono24, and by the person who purchased it.
I contacted Chrono24 after a week asking why it was still listed as awaiting delivery, and they eventually agreed to contact the buyer (I was copied in on the email) but still no update to the sale page. The buyer has had my watch re-listed for sale on the site from last week at a £1250 premium (they are registered as a trader) but ten days on from receiving my watch, Chrono24 seem to be nothing toward releasing the funds to me.
How worried should I be here? He has my watch, C24 have the funds, I have nothing. It's feeling a bit like a scam. Obviously the funds are in escrow, but that doesn't feel very reassuring right now.

I bought a watch from Chrono24 just the once in 2020 and delivery also automatically updated which released the escrow funds. I had naively assumed that it was up to the buyer to confirm delivery following inspection of goods received, before funds were released. In my case the package was intercepted and replaced by mens toiletries (I suspect at the DHL depot) and rather than being delivered by DHL, the package was left on my doorstep by a random white van man. I filmed the unboxing and ended up having to deal with DHL (even I wasn't party to the delivery contract), file crime reports, etc. The crime agencies were utterly useless, and C24 called me the scammer and disputed my charge back on the credit card.
In the end, I was only refunded when the seller (an EU bricks and mortar store) received insurance proceeds on their loss. So I will never buy on C24 again.
